I am an artist and Methodist Pastor currently living and working in the towns of Westchester and Lancaster in Pennsylvania.
As a Pastor, I am deeply involved in community ministry, especially teaching and working with recovering addicts, those returning from carceral environments, the unhoused, and others on the margins of societal power structures.
As an artist, my work attempts to reintroduce the everyday world to its naturally mysterious, spiritual state. I create works on canvas without paint, using only materials that appear spent and useless.
We often think of the material and spiritual worlds as being separate from – and indeed opposite of – each other. I’m interested in resurrecting what is spiritual from what appears dead, in reawakening sleeping little miracles in the mundane.
